Khmer native speakers vs Assamese native speakers

How many people speak Khmer and Assamese languages tells about Khmer native speakers vs Assamese native speakers. The native language is also known as first language. Total 13.00 million people speak Khmer as native language while 15.00 million people speak Assamese as native language. You can also go to Khmer vs Assamese Dialects and find the total number of dialects in Khmer and Assamese language. In some regions, Khmer and Assamese languages are used as second language. No estimate of people speaking Khmer as second language and no estimate of people speaking Assamese as second language.
